Try from Radradra not enough to save Eels from Storm

A 62nd minute try from Fiji Born, Eels winger Semi Radradra was not enough to help Parramatta who lost 18-16 to the Storm in their qualifying final last night.

It was a bruising and at times intense encounter but despite trailing at half‑time, the Storm worked hard to defeat a determined Eels team.

The Storm dominated possession for the opening 25 minutes but the Eels were able to gain the ascendency and capitalise on an error‑ridden first half by the home team.

Eels fullback Will Smith held a superb inside ball from five‑eighth Mitchell Moses to take a 10‑4 lead into the break.

The Eels had opportunities late but the Storm held on to advance to the third week of the finals.

The result means the Storm advance to a preliminary final in a fortnight, while the Eels will take on the winner of tonight’s clash between the Sharks and the Cowboys next weekend in a sudden‑death semi‑final. 

In other matches, the Panthers have knocked out the Sea Eagles from finals contention after winning 22-10, while the Roosters defeated the Broncos 24-22.
